Pipette Accessories Market Outlook
The global pipette accessories market was valued at approximately $1.2 billion in 2023 and is projected to reach $2.5 billion by 2035, growing at a compound annual growth rate (CAGR) of 7.5%. This significant growth can be attributed to the increasing demand for precision laboratory instruments in various sectors, particularly in research and healthcare. The rise in biotechnology and pharmaceutical industries is also a key factor driving market growth as these sectors require high-quality pipette accessories for accurate and reliable laboratory results. Additionally, the growing trend towards automation in laboratories further fuels the need for advanced pipetting solutions. As research initiatives expand globally, the focus on improving laboratory efficiency and accuracy is expected to promote the pipette accessories market in the coming years.

By Region
The pipette accessories market exhibits significant regional dynamics, with North America leading the market due to its extensive research infrastructure and a strong emphasis on scientific innovation. In 2023, North America held approximately 40% of the global market share, driven by the presence of numerous research laboratories, pharmaceutical companies, and biotechnology firms. The region is expected to maintain a healthy CAGR of 7% during the forecast period as investments in research and development continue to rise. Additionally, the increasing adoption of automation in laboratories is further fueling the demand for pipette accessories in North America.
Europe follows closely, accounting for around 30% of the global pipette accessories market in 2023. The region's strong focus on healthcare and research activities, coupled with stringent regulatory frameworks in laboratories, enhances the demand for high-quality pipette accessories. The European market is projected to grow at a CAGR of 6.5% between 2025 and 2035, bolstered by the growing biotechnology sector and increasing collaborations between academic institutions and industries. Meanwhile, the Asia-Pacific region is also witnessing rapid growth, driven by the expansion of research facilities and rising healthcare investments, contributing to the overall market dynamics.

Threats
Despite the promising growth prospects in the pipette accessories market, certain threats could impede market progression. One major threat is the ongoing competition from alternative liquid handling technologies, such as automated liquid handlers and microfluidics systems, which may reduce the demand for traditional pipette accessories. As laboratories increasingly move towards automation to enhance productivity and precision, the reliance on manual pipetting may decline, posing challenges to manufacturers of pipette accessories. Consequently, companies must adapt to these changes by innovating and developing products that complement or integrate with automated systems.
Additionally, fluctuating raw material prices and supply chain disruptions can act as restraining factors for the market. Manufacturers are heavily reliant on specific materials for producing pipette accessories, and any volatility in the cost of these materials can impact profitability and pricing strategies. Furthermore, economic uncertainties and budget constraints in research and healthcare sectors can lead to reduced spending on laboratory supplies, affecting the overall growth of the market. To mitigate these threats, companies must focus on implementing effective supply chain management strategies and exploring cost-effective manufacturing alternatives.
